Common Misconceptions About Counseling and Treatment

 

 

 


Several individuals hold mistaken beliefs regarding therapy and treatment, often seeing them with a lens of stereotypes and false information. A prevalent misconception is that treatment is only for those with serious mental disorder, overlooking the truth that it can profit any person looking for individual development or emotional support. One more misunderstanding is that specialists just offer suggestions, whereas their duty is to promote self-discovery and coping approaches. Several also believe that therapy requires a long-lasting commitment, leading to the assumption that it's not a sensible option for those with hectic lives. In addition, some individuals are afraid judgment, erroneously believing specialists will certainly criticize their feelings and thoughts. The concept that therapy is a sign of weak point can hinder individuals from looking for help, even though it reflects a proactive strategy to health. Attending to these misconceptions is crucial for fostering a more educated viewpoint on the worth of therapy and therapy.

Various Kinds of Therapy and Counseling Strategies

 


Numerous treatment and counseling methods exist, each tailored to resolve specific mental health demands and choices. Cognitive Behavior Modification (CBT) concentrates on identifying and changing negative idea patterns, making it efficient for stress and anxiety and anxiety. Dialectical Behavior Modification (DBT) integrates CBT with mindfulness strategies, particularly useful for people having problem with feeling regulation.Psychodynamic treatment discovers past experiences and unconscious procedures, intending to uncover deep-seated emotions. Humanistic treatments, such as Person-Centered Treatment, emphasize personal growth and self-acceptance, cultivating a supportive atmosphere for clients.Family therapy addresses characteristics within domestic partnerships, advertising healthier interaction and understanding among members. In addition, trauma-focused treatments, such as EMDR, specifically target trauma-related signs and symptoms and experiences. Each strategy offers one-of-a-kind strategies and understandings, permitting individuals to find a method that resonates with their personal journey toward mental wellness.

Healthy Way Of Living Options



A range of healthy way of life choices can substantially contribute to building a sustainable mental health and wellness routine (Group therapy). Participating in routine exercise, such as strolling or yoga exercise, promotes the release of endorphins, improving state of mind and lowering stress and anxiety. Well balanced nourishment, including fruits, vegetables, and whole grains, supports mind feature and emotional security. Ample rest is necessary, as it enhances cognitive procedures and psychological policy. Mindfulness practices, such as reflection or deep-breathing exercises, can help individuals take care of tension efficiently. Additionally, developing strong social links fosters a sense of belonging and support. By incorporating these way of living choices, people can create a strong structure for psychological health, enabling them to navigate life's obstacles with resilience and clearness
